Signature of selection to improve effectiveness of genomic selection in temperate x tropical breeding populations

We have identified and established key collaborations and identified a talented PhD candidate who is able to carry out the project. We have identified a set of appropriate populations within a key breeding program in Africa to test the hypotheses.
